Sen. Tim Scott (S.C.) rebuked Florida Gov. Ron DeSantis, a rival for the GOP presidential nomination, on Thursday over new state standards on how Black history is taught in Florida schools, saying “there is no silver lining” in slavery.

Scott, the only Black Republican in the U.S. Senate, strongly pushed back on that idea while speaking to reporters on the campaign trail in Ankeny, Iowa.
“As a country founded upon freedom, the greatest deprivation of freedom was slavery,” Scott said. “There is no silver lining … in slavery. … What slavery was really about [was] separating families, about mutilating humans and even raping their wives. It was just devastating. So, I would hope that every person in our country — and certainly running for president — would appreciate that.”
Speaking of DeSantis, Scott added: “Listen, people have bad days. Sometimes they regret what they say.”
